Jane is a Scottish artist who was formerly based in a fishing village on the North East coast. She studied at Gray's School of Art and The Northern College, Aberdeen, renowned for her distinctive, expressive colourist style, focusing mostly on Highland Cow and Scottish Wildlife portraits, as well as expressive landscapes, abstracts and flower paintings. 'Across the Pink Pond' is reminiscent of spring with it's hues of yellows, greens and pinks. This piece measures approximately 48cm x 43cm (including the frame).
